Python 熊猫的拯救阵列

Python 熊猫的拯救阵列,python,arrays,csv,pandas,Python,Arrays,Csv,Pandas,所以我得到了这三个数组 import pandas as pd import datetime 使用熊猫,如果我保存为csv文件,它看起来像这样 a = ['1','2','3','5'] b = ['a','b','c','d'] c = ['asdf','23f23','234234','234231sxd'] df = pd.DataFrame(columns = ['NameA','NameB','NameC']) df = df.append({'NameA':a,'Na

所以我得到了这三个数组

import pandas as pd

import datetime 
使用熊猫,如果我保存为csv文件,它看起来像这样

a = ['1','2','3','5']

b = ['a','b','c','d']

c = ['asdf','23f23','234234','234231sxd']

df = pd.DataFrame(columns = ['NameA','NameB','NameC'])

df = df.append({'NameA':a,'NameB':b,'NameC':c},ignore_index = True)

save = datetime.datetime.now().strftime("%Y%m%d")

save1 = save+'.csv'

print save1

df.to_csv(save1)
您能告诉我如何按照下面的格式将每个数组中的每个字符串分配到excel中的不同列吗 对不起,格式不对

     NameA                   NameB                   NameC
0   ['1', '2', '3', '5']    ['a', 'b', 'c', 'd']    ['asdf', '23f23', '234234',  234231sxd']

这可以在不按照构造函数调用df.append的情况下实现

       NameA NameB NameC

0      1     a     asdf

1      2     b     23f23

2      3     c     234234

3      5     d     234231sxd

你能把你的问题格式化,使代码的位看起来像代码,也像输出吗。您可以在编辑器中选择一块文本,然后按
ctrl+k
将其标记为代码,还可以删除多余的行,使其更紧凑,谢谢
df = pd.DataFrame({'NameA':a,'NameB':b,'NameC':c})